Stéphane Fouquay is a scholar working on Organic Chemistry, Process Chemistry and Technology and Biomaterials. According to data from OpenAlex, Stéphane Fouquay has authored 25 papers receiving a total of 660 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 17 papers in Organic Chemistry, 13 papers in Process Chemistry and Technology and 10 papers in Biomaterials. Recurrent topics in Stéphane Fouquay’s work include Synthetic Organic Chemistry Methods (15 papers), Carbon dioxide utilization in catalysis (13 papers) and biodegradable polymer synthesis and properties (10 papers). Stéphane Fouquay is often cited by papers focused on Synthetic Organic Chemistry Methods (15 papers), Carbon dioxide utilization in catalysis (13 papers) and biodegradable polymer synthesis and properties (10 papers). Stéphane Fouquay collaborates with scholars based in France, United States and Russia. Stéphane Fouquay's co-authors include Guillaume Michaud, Jean‐François Carpentier, Sophie M. Guillaume, Frédéric Simon, Sylvain Caillol, Bernard Boutevin, Jean‐Michel Brusson, Adrien Cornille, Liana Annunziata and Abdou K. Diallo and has published in prestigious journals such as Macromolecules, Green Chemistry and Molecules.
